- the invention relates to a locking system for sliding windows of a cabinet forming a showcase. More particularly, the invention relates to a system for the simultaneous locking of two sliding windows of a cabinet forming a showcase.
- Hand-held cabinet lock systems are already known in the form of conventional mechanical locks. Electromagnetic closures are also known comprising an electromagnet and the movable element of which locks the door when the lock is electrically controlled. The advantage of these electromagnetic systems is that they allow a verification of the lock by defining an electrical control circuit. Such a system is described for example in the patent FR 2 868 106 .
- the patent application FR 2 923 251 proposes an improvement of this type of closure.
- a showcase cabinet comprising at least one window fixed on a shoe moving along a rail and an electromagnetic lock type housed in the frame of the cabinet, arranged in such a way that the latch bolt can cooperate with a notch formed on the shoe when the window is in the locking position.
- the notch and the latch bolt have smooth and substantially parallel walls.
- the lock is housed between the two rails and can cooperate with the notch of each shoe when the windows are in position. lock position.
- the bolt Since it is not desired to maintain the supply of the electromagnet during the period of locking of the two windows of the window between them, the bolt is held in position in the slot by friction forces, relatively low.
- friction forces relatively low.
- the present invention aims to overcome this disadvantage and aims to create a locking system of at least one window sliding a cabinet forming a showcase with a single lock that provides optimal security to its users by making it tamper-proof while having an easy implementation.
- the invention relates to a cabinet forming a window comprising at least one window fixed on a shoe moving along a rail, and a latch housed in the frame of the cabinet so that the latch bolt can engage in a notch formed on the shoe or on a tip mounted at the end of said shoe when the window is in the locking position, characterized in that the notch has an internally chamfered wall with an angle of clearance to prohibit the return the bolt in retracted position by the effect of movements transmitted through the door due to a residual clearance between the shoe and the rail.
- the angle of clearance relative to the vertical is of the order of 15 ° and preferably close to 20 °.
- the latch bolt comprises a cylindrical body and a head of greater diameter.
- it comprises two panes, each moving along a rail, the lock being housed between the two rails and being able to cooperate simultaneously with said notch of each shoe when the windows are in position. locking.
- each side wall of the shoe or endpiece facing each other in the locking position comprises an L-shaped protruding rib which engages one inside the other, each rib being positioned above the notch of each shoe so as to protect the lock.
- each side wall of the shoe or tip facing each other comprises means for indexing one pane with respect to the other so as to make them coincide to facilitate the operation of locking.
- each window is mounted rabbet in such a shoe 4, by silicone bonding or clamping by any suitable means for example.
- the shoe "H" completed by the tip, can extend over the entire length of the window.
- each window is simply guided by a "U" profile 5.
- Each shoe 4 has in its lower part, a notch 6 facing the adjacent rail.
- An electromagnetic lock 8 is housed in the lower frame 11 of the cabinet, between said rails.
- the shoe 4, shown in more detail on the figure 3 present, in its lower part, the notch 6 comprising an inner wall 12 chamfered internally comprising a release angle ⁇ able to prohibit the return of the bolt 7 in an intermediate position of retraction by exerting on the door of the lateral and vertical movements authorized by a necessary residual clearance between the hooves and the rail.
- the clearance angle must be wide enough.
- the flare is represented by the angle ⁇ formed between the thickness of the internal field of the notch and a vertical axis. This angle can be of the order of 15 °, or even 20 ° for safety. In all cases, the angle ⁇ is greater than 12 ° to ensure irreversibility.
- the height (H) of the chamfered inner wall 12 of the notch 6 is greater than the amplitude. beat of the window 1.
- the bolt 7 has a mushroom look, represented on the figure 4 , having a cylindrical body 7a and a partly cylindrical or conical head 7b whose diameter is greater than that of the cylindrical body. Thanks to this shape of the bolt, during shaking of the window, any contact between the notch 6 and the bolt 7 will necessarily occur on the inner wall 12 inclined of the notch 6 and on one end of the head 7b. As the friction forces present during this contact are oriented perpendicularly to the chamfered wall 12, the locking of the bolt 7 in an intermediate position will thus be avoided and the bolt can not be lowered into the lock guide shaft 16.
- the electrical contact of the head 7b of the bolt 7 with a bead 9 of the rail 2 as illustrated in FIG. figure 2 is improved, such a contact being adapted to close an electrical circuit for identifying the locking of one or more sliding windows.
- Each side wall of shoe 4 facing in the locking position comprises a protruding rib 13 of L-shaped.
- Each rib 13 is positioned above the notch 6 of each shoe so as to protect the latch 8.
- one of the shoes for example the front shoe of the window, has a first rib 13 L-shaped whose largest branch is flush with the upper edge of said shoe and whose smallest branch is flush with the end of said shoe.
- the rear shoe comprises a second rib (not shown) L-shaped homothetically smaller than the first rib 13.
- the second rib is positioned under the first rib 13) and the smallest branch of the L the second rib is able to be in abutment against the smallest branch of the L of the first rib 13.
- a double baffle is thus constituted so as to make the bolt 7 of the lock 8 inaccessible. The mechanical inviolability of the lock is then ensured.
- Each side wall of sabots or end pieces facing each other further comprises means 14 for indexing one window with respect to the other so as to make the windows coincide with respect to each other and thus simplify the locking or unlocking operation.
- the indexing means may be a positioning magnet, preferably in the form of a rod disposed vertically at the end of the shoe 4 or its endpiece. This thus makes it possible to ensure the relative position of the two notches 6 and to promote unobstructed penetration or retraction of the bolt 7 during the closing or opening command of the sliding pane. This indexing can have an advantage in terms of ergonomics and quality because it allows to assist the complete locking of the windows between them.
- the projecting ribs 13 may be used as additional indexing means and constitute mechanical stops to further enhance the lock security.
- the indexing means constitutes an integral part of the smallest branch of the L of the ribs 13.
- notch and the bolt Thanks to the invention and in particular to the shape of the notch and the corresponding bolt, vertical locking of one or two sliding windows is secured.
- the notch and the bolt according to the invention are also applicable in the case of a horizontal locking of two sliding windows, the bolt passing through the first pane and pointing to the second. It can finally be useful for the horizontal locking of a single sliding window.
- the upper part of the window can also be mounted on a shoe and the lock can be housed in the upper frame of the cabinet, said lock can then cooperate with a notch formed in said upper shoe.

By the effect of the possible play between the rail and the doors (in particular due to the bearings and the hooves), when one exerts a vertical force on said doors, it is possible to jam the bolt and to bring it down with the doors, and thus retract on a length equal to the game possible. By repeating these operations it is possible to retract the bolt sufficiently to release the doors.
